What does a from home lockbox processor do?

A From Home Lockbox Processor is responsible for remotely processing payments and deposits that are sent to a company's lockbox, which is a secure post office box used for receiving incoming payments. Their duties include opening digital images of checks or payment documents, verifying payment amounts, entering data into processing systems, and ensuring accuracy and compliance with company procedures. Working from home, they use secure software to maintain confidentiality and efficiency, often communicating with banks and internal departments as needed.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a from home lockbox processor?

To thrive as a From Home Lockbox Processor, you need strong attention to detail, data entry proficiency, and a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with lockbox processing software, financial transaction systems, and secure file transfer tools is typically required. Excellent organizational skills, reliability, and the ability to work independently are standout soft skills for this remote role. These skills ensure accurate and secure handling of financial documents, timely processing, and trustworthy remote operation for banking or payment processing clients.

Horace Mann is seeking a detail-oriented and analytical Premium Accounting Analystto support accurate processing, reconciliation, and management of premium payments and customer accounts.

In this role, you’ll research and resolve payment discrepancies, reconcile premium activity to the General Ledger, manage suspense accounts, and ensure billing and payment transactions are processed accurately and timely. You’ll work across multiple payment methods and systems while partnering with internal teams, financial institutions, and policy payors to resolve issues and maintain the integrity of premium accounting activities.

The ideal candidate brings a strong accounting foundation, excellent research and problem-solving skills, and a commitment to accuracy and exceptional service.

Responsibilities

Premium Accounting & Reconciliation

  • Receive, research, and process premium payments rejected by financial institutions.
  • Balance processing systems to the General Ledger daily for Lockbox, Credit Card, and Bank Draft transactions.
  • Ensure premium billing is accurate across Credit Card, Bank Draft, and Direct Notice payment methods.
  • Code premium check exceptions for Lockbox processing.
  • Research policies with missing cash receipts and complete account adjustments as necessary.
  • Research and resolve void check requests related to premium refunds.

Suspense & Payment Management

  • Manage List Bill and Government Allotment premium suspense accounts.
  • Analyze suspense activity daily and take appropriate action to resolve outstanding items for the team and partner departments.
  • Update customer payment methods based on requests from financial institutions or policy payors.
  • Research and complete required external reports accurately and timely.

Customer Account Maintenance

  • Process customer account changes and payment-related transactions, including:
    • Credit card chargebacks
    • Policy cancellations
    • Settlement discrepancies
    • Manual charges
    • Payment mode or method changes
    • Online web payments
  • Process policy cancellations and ensuring required communications are sent to policy payors.
  • Communicate with policy payors through established correspondence systems regarding account and payment activity.

Research, Communication & Resolution

  • Analyze and respond to internal and external communications, including emails, eForms, and research requests.
  • Investigate premium accounting discrepancies and determine appropriate corrective action.
  • Collaborate with internal business partners to resolve payment, billing, and account issues.
  • Maintain clear and accurate documentation of research, decisions, and account adjustments.

Accuracy & Operational Excellence

  • Ensure premium transactions are processed in accordance with established accounting controls, business rules, and procedures.
  • Maintain a high level of accuracy while managing multiple daily priorities and deadlines.
  • Identify recurring issues and opportunities to improve premium accounting processes, controls, and efficiency.
